oracle install

Oracle 10g 安裝步驟

一、安裝前的準備工作

1、安裝一個全新的linux系統,系統內存不少於1Gswap不低於2G

2、配置yum源,Yum 安裝以下軟件包:

3、修改語言環境

[root@localhost ~]# vi /etc/sysconfig/i18n

LANG="zh_CN.UTF-8"

LANG="en_US.UTF-8"

SYSFONT="latarcyrheb-sun16"

4、root用戶設置核心參數

vi /etc/sysctl.conf

kernel.shmall = 2097152   
kernel.shmmax = 2147483648 
kernel.sem = 250 32000 100 128  

fs.file-max = 65536 
net.ipv4.ip_local_port_range = 1024 65000

net.core.rmem_default = 262144

net.core.rmem_max = 262144

net.core.wmem_default = 262144

net.core.wmem_max = 262144

 

由於oracle只支持redhat4.0之前的版本,修改一下版本(不是修改內核版本),以欺騙oracle可以在高版本上運行。

vi /etc/redhat-release

Red Hat Enterprise Linux Server release 3 (Tikanga)

使設置的內核參數生效

[root@sq1 ~]# /sbin/sysctl -p

5、修改oracle允許的進程數以及每個用戶可以打開的文件數目限制

 vi /etc/security/limits.conf  
oracle          soft    nproc           2047

oracle          hard    nproc           16384

oracle          soft    nofile          1024

oracle          hard    nofile          65536

  nofile - 限制打開文件的最大數目

   noproc - 限制進程的最大數目

6 

 vi /etc/pam.d/login 
session    required     /lib/security/pam_limits.so

7、設置用戶環境變量

 groupadd oinstall

 groupadd dba

 useradd -g oinstall -G dba oracle

 passwd oracle

 su - oracle
 

 
 vi .bash_profile 

ORACLE_BASE=/oracle/app

ORACLE_HOME=$ORACLE_BASE/oracle/product/10.2.0/db_1

ORACLE_SID=TEST

PATH=$PATH:$HOME/bin:$ORACLE_HOME/bin

LD_LIBRARY_PATH=$ORACLE_HOME/lib:/usr/lib

LANG=en_US.UTF-8

export ORACLE_BASE ORACLE_HOME ORACLE_SID PATH LD_LIBRARY_PATH LANG

讓環境變量生效

 source .bash_profile 

8root用戶創建安裝目錄 並修改/etc/hosts

  vi /etc/hosts

192.168.0.29    sq1

mkdir -p /oracle/app  (創建安裝目錄)

chmod -R 777 /oracle  (改變安裝目錄的權限)

chown -R oracle.oinstall /oracle  (修改安裝目錄的所有者和所有者組)

 
 
二、安裝oracle數據庫

 
oracle用戶登陸系統,解壓安裝程序,進入解壓目錄,運行安裝腳本。
unzip oracle_database_linux32.zip 
cd database/

 ./runInstaller

Root身份執行上圖提示的兩個腳本。

 

 

創建數據表
oracle用戶身份,創建表格。

 
dbca

 

查看oracle安裝是否成功。看到以下內容,數據安裝成功。

Ps -ef | grep ora

發表評論
所有評論
還沒有人評論,想成為第一個評論的人麼? 請在上方評論欄輸入並且點擊發布.
相關文章